Is the first day of the week Sunday or Monday?

Which day do you consider the beginning of the week? According to the International Organisation for Standardisation, Monday signifies the beginning of the trade and business week. Although culturally and historically, Sunday signifies the starts of a new week and is a day of rest.

Who made Sunday the first day of the week?

For centuries the Romans used a period of eight days in civil practice, but in 321 CE Emperor Constantine established the seven-day week in the Roman calendar and designated Sunday as the first day of the week.

Who changed Sabbath day to Sunday?

Roman Emperor Constantine I
Sunday was another work day in the Roman Empire. On March 7, 321, however, Roman Emperor Constantine I issued a civil decree making Sunday a day of rest from labor, stating: All judges and city people and the craftsmen shall rest upon the venerable day of the sun.

Why is the week starts on Sunday?

While the seven-day week technically starts on Sunday, most of us tend to think in terms of the work week followed by the weekend — as the word “weekend” suggests. Calendars that keep the weekend days together and begin with the first day of the workweek aim to make planning a little more intuitive and convenient.
